Hello

I have Apple TV on two TVs. YouTube is an option on one, but is missing from the menu on the other. Both ATVs were bought at about the same time, and both show they are current with the latest software updates. Any idea why this would be happening and how I can correct? It's a pain having to move the ATV box between rooms depending on where I want to watch YouTube.

Choose Settings > Main Menu and scroll down the list to YouTube. If it says "hide", change it to "show". If that isn't the problem, then I have no idea what's wrong. :)
